Estimated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$4,500 - $9,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or roof repair |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Full roof replacement | $8,000 - $15,000 |
| Shingle replacement |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Roof inspection and repair | $500 - $1,500 |
| Roof vent replacement | $300 - $800 |
| Flashing repair | $600 - $1,500 |
Key Cost Factors
Damaged roof replacement in Manchester, CT, involves removing and replacing compromised roofing materials to restore the integrity of a property’s roof. Understanding the typical scope and factors influencing costs can help homeowners plan effectively for this project.
- Materials: Common options include asphalt shingles, metal panels, or cedar shakes, each varying in durability and cost.
- Size and Scope: The extent of damage and the total roof area determine the amount of materials and labor required.
- Labor Complexity: Roof pitch, accessibility, and existing structural conditions can impact the complexity and duration of work.
- Permitting: Local permits are typically necessary for roof replacement projects in Manchester, CT, ensuring compliance with building codes.
- Additional Expenses: Items such as flashing repairs, ventilation upgrades, or insulation enhancements may be included or added as extras.
Project Size Considerations
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Minor repairs (patching small areas) |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Moderate damage (partial replacement of shingles or sections) | $3,000 - $8,000 |
| Extensive damage (full roof replacement) | $8,000 - $20,000 |
| Structural repairs (framework or support replacement) | $10,000 - $25,000 |
